In the Junior A competition it is only second teams remaining.

Can a senior clubs second team get promoted to Intermediate? I heard that this rule was changed and you can't have two teams within a division of each other. (ie if you have a senior team you can't get promoted to intermediate)

If so there will be no promotion from Junior A to Intermediate this year.

Open to corrections on this.

Second teams can be promoted to Intermediate. There are already a number of second teams up there, Turloughmore, Clarinbridge and Craughwell.
Due to our Senior B no man's land division, these teams aren't in a division next to their first team's in any case.
